Ali Hussain Sajwani moves fluidly across this high-stakes landscape, balancing his responsibilities as Managing Director at DAMAC Properties with his vision as the Founder and CEO of Amali Properties. Educated in economics and technological innovation, he shapes the modern real estate sector by merging institutional scale with entrepreneurial agility.
His multi-faceted domain bridges international property development, massive financial portfolios, and highly specialized hospitality ecosystems.
